How much is a round-trip flight from Orlando to West Virginia?

This analysis is based on the cheapest round-trip price found on KAYAK in the last 12 months by searching for a flight from Orlando to West Virginia departing in July.

What is the cheapest Orlando to West Virginia flight route?

Data is based on round-trip flight searches on KAYAK over the past month.

The cheapest ticket to West Virginia from Orlando found in the last 5 days was to Charleston, at $70 round-trip. The most popular route is from Orlando Airport (MCO) to Charleston (CRW), and the cheapest round-trip airline ticket found on this route in the last 5 days was $70.

What is the cheapest time of day to fly to West Virginia?

The average price for all round-trip flights from Orlando to West Virginia depending on the time of departure, clicked by users on KAYAK in the last 2 weeks.

The cheapest time of day to fly to West Virginia is generally in the morning, when round-trip flights cost $196 on average. Morning departures are around 23% cheaper than evening flights, on average. The most expensive time of day to fly to West Virginia is generally in the evening, which is peak travel time and where the average cost of a ticket is $252.

Can I save money by flying with a layover from Orlando to West Virginia?

The average round-trip price for all non-stop flights, flights with one layover, and flights with two layovers for the route found by users searching on KAYAK in the last 2 weeks.

No, with an average price for the route of $194, prices are generally cheapest when you fly direct.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Orlando to West Virginia?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Orlando to West Virginia,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Orlando to West Virginia is August, when tickets cost $61 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are May and March, when the average cost of round-trip tickets is $112 and $109 respectively.

What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Orlando to West Virginia?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Orlando to West Virginia cl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

Your flight ticket price will generally be cheaper if you fly to West Virginia on a Tuesday and more expensive on a Sunday. On your return trip to Orlando, you should consider flying back on a Saturday, and avoid Thursdays for better deals.

  • How many flights are there between Orlando and West Virginia per day?

    Each day, there are between 1 and 3 nonstop flights that take off from Orlando and land in West Virginia, with an average flight time of 1h 57m. The most common departure time is 2:00 pm and most flights take off in the morning, while the most flights land at Huntington. Each week, there are 9 flights. The most frequent day of departure is Thursday, when 33% of all weekly flights depart. The fewest flights depart on a Saturday.
